Match Summary
San Jose Earthquakes and Nashville SC drew 1:1. The match was played in Major League Soccer 2023. Goals were scored by T. Bunbury 50′, M. Hoppe 74′. 4 yellow cards were shown. San Jose Earthquakes had 45% possession while Nashville SC held 55%. San Jose Earthquakes had 20 shots (5 on target) compared to 10 (4 on target) for Nashville SC. Expected goals: San Jose Earthquakes 1.40 — Nashville SC 0.93. San Jose Earthquakes made 5 substitutions, Nashville SC made 4.
